Create an Income Stream

Charitable gift annuities, charitable remainder trusts, and charitable lead trusts provide you with the opportunity to make a current commitment to your choice of charity or cause(s) and receive an income stream for yourself and/or your beneficiaries. These deferred gift vehicles allow you to avoid capital gains tax on a gift of appreciated property, receive an income tax deduction for a portion of the gift, and remove, for tax purposes, the asset from your estate.

Consider the following vehicles of giving as part of your retirement planning and wealth preservation:

  • Charitable Remainder Trust: you or a loved one can receive a steady income for life and at your passing the “remainder” in the trust can make charitable gifts to Rush Memorial Hospital Foundation.
  • Charitable Gift Annuity: this vehicle guarantees an income to you or a loved one for life and the charitable remainder left at your passing will be contributed to RMHF.
  • Charitable Lead Trust: RMHF can receive a steady income for a period of time and, at the end of the trust period, the principle and growth is returned to you or a loved one.

Real Estate

Whether you wish to simplify your financial life by selling real estate such as vacation homes, rental buildings, lots and farms, contributions of real estate can be an attractive alternative. This can include remainder interests in your personal residence, vacation home, or farm.

Consider the following benefits:

  • Avoid capital gains on the sale of the property and take a charitable tax deduction for the fair market value of the real property.
  • Eliminate the burden and expense associated with a commercial sale.
  • Some contributions of real property may provide a life income through a charitable gift annuity or charitable remainder trust.

Qualified Retirement Plan

Currently subject to both estate tax and income taxes assessed to the individual recipients, your qualified retirement assets passed through your estate could be significantly reduced. Naming Rush Memorial Hospital Foundation as a beneficiary of a qualified retirement plan allows you to designate the total accumulation for charitable causes most important to you. Your spouse can waive survivor rights in favor of a charitable organization or a charitable remainder trust.

Unused Life Insurance Gifts

Life insurance is often purchased when people want protection for their family, business, or estate. However, in later years they often find they do not need all the insurance they did when they were younger. As a result, it may be desirable to use life insurance policies for charitable giving. If you want to achieve immediate tax benefits, consider irrevocably transferring an insurance policy to Rush Memorial Hospital Foundation by obtaining a change of ownership form from the issuing company. Or, you can name RMHF as a primary, successor, or contingent beneficiary of your insurance.
